Curren$y Spitta stays busy. The New Orleans rapper just dropped “What It Look Like,” featuring Wale. The tune with the sweeping groove serves as the lead single for Spitta’s new album, The Stoned Immaculate, due out June 5. The long-awaited single off of Kendrick Lamar’s Interscope debut, Good Kid In a Mad City, debuts in grand fashion on Power 106. The Scoop Deville-produced record, “The Recipe,” features the mad doctor, Dr. Dre, with a guest verse. Take a listen after the break.
